The First Street Bridge is a historic concrete arch bridge crossing the Los Angeles River, offering a strong foreground element with the river's concrete channel leading your eye toward the downtown skyline. Position yourself on the bridge's pedestrian walkway and shoot looking northwest to frame the skyscrapers rising above the river banks, using the bridge railings or the channel walls as leading lines into the scene. A wide-angle lens in the 16-24mm range works well for capturing the full skyline, while a short telephoto lets you compress the buildings for a denser, more dramatic feel. Blue hour and golden hour both reward you here; sunrise brings soft light from behind you onto the buildings, while sunset wraps the towers in warm tones.
